Abstract Rationale To determine 1) whether change in physical activity (PA) is impacted by active engagement in an online community forum during participation in a digital fitness program, and 2) if accuracy of self-reported physical activity (PA) changes over time among individuals with the rare, female-predominant, cystic lung disease lymphangioleiomyomatosis (LAM) Methods A secondary analysis was performed for n = 25 women with LAM (mean age 53±13 years) enrolled in the novel digital fitness program called ‘LAMFit’. After a 2-week run-in period, LAMFit participants received a customized digital fitness program for 24 weeks, consisting of 4 times/week continuous aerobic exercise 30 to 45 minutes, and 2 times/week resistance training. LAMFit included personalized goal setting for daily minutes of moderate-to-vigorous physical activity and for adherence to the exercise program. Wrist-worn accelerometry objectively measured PA and metabolic equivalents (METs) of exercise. Maintenance of PA behaviors was assessed post-intervention for 2 weeks and compared to Baseline. Self-report of PA was also collected at these timepoints, via the International Physical Activity Questionnaire - Short Form (IPAQ-SF). An optional online LAMFit community forum facilitated sharing of insights into overcoming barriers related to exercise and LAM and celebration of group activity goal achievements. Pearson correlations examined relationships between 1) self-reported and objectively measured PA before and after the intervention to estimate the impact of learning on the accuracy of self-report over time, and 2) active engagement on the LAMFit community forum (defined as number of replies to posts) and change in mean daily moderate intensity PA and weekly step count. Results PA obtained by self-report (IPAQ-SF) more closely aligned with PA objectively measured by wrist-worn accelerometry (mean MET*mins) after the 24-week home exercise program (r = 0.72, p = 0.001) compared to at Baseline (r = 0.46, p = 0.04). Active engagement on the LAMFit community forum was associated with a greater change from Baseline in amount of accelerometry-measured moderate PA (r = 0.54, p = 0.025) and steps per week (r = 0.61, p = 0.016), compared to program participants that did not choose to engage. Conclusions Engagement in an online community forum positively impacted LAMFit’s effect on PA, suggesting an association between higher active community engagement and PA behavior change. An online community forum may be useful as a supplemental PA behavior change technique. A learning effect was observed in accuracy of self-reported habitual PA following the 24-week LAMFit exercise intervention, with self-reported values more closely reflecting objective values.
